Synopsis:
Holly marries the billionaire and is trying to balance her career and her fake marriage that doesn’t feel so fake anymore.

Review:
Maybe I’m not into the miscommunication trope. Actually, scratch that, I absolutely hate the miscommunication trope! And that’s all this book is, miscommunication tropes & sex. Holly, our main protagonist, is annoying and I honestly just can’t stand her. There are times where she’s bearable (aka the times she stands up for herself) but then she just lets Clayton take the lead and it just gets under my skin and rubs me the wrong way. Not to mention, the ending is literally the SAME ending we see in the first book.
